The instrument often referred to as the "clown of the orchestra" is the bassoon. It is a double-reed woodwind instrument with a distinctive deep, rich tone. The bassoon is known for its comedic and playful character, which has led to its nickname as the "clown" of the orchestra.
The smallest stringed instrument with the highest pitch is the violin. It is a four-stringed instrument that is played with a bow. The violin produces a bright and soaring sound and is commonly featured as a solo instrument in classical music. Its smaller size and higher pitch make it distinct from other stringed instruments like the viola, cello, and double bass.
